Director of Therapy Operations
ClearSky Health is a hospital dedicated to providing high-quality care that transforms the lives of those living with disabling injuries and illnesses. The Director of Therapy Operations is responsible for overseeing the therapy department, ensuring compliance with regulations, managing personnel, and implementing departmental projects and goals to deliver effective patient care.

Responsibilities
Develops, maintains, and implements therapy policies and procedures that conform to current standards of therapy practice and operational policies while maintaining compliance with state and federal laws and regulations
Directs the functions of the therapy department in accordance with departmental policies, procedures and standards
Oversees therapy department staffing, retention, and development and participates in coaching, discipline, and performance evaluations. Provides education, direction and mentorship of the therapy team’s function, purpose, and goals
Communicates and interprets policies and procedures to nursing staff, and monitors staff practices and implementation
Prepares annual capital and operating budget for therapy department. Monitors department expenses on designated schedule. Works with management staff of all third party payers on problems, solutions and new programs
Collaborates with senior leadership and is actively involved in performance improvement process, including data collection and analysis, and process improvement activities
Collaborates with physicians, consultants, community agencies, and institutions to improve the quality of services and to resolve identified problems
Collaborates with interdepartmental team to integrate therapy services with the total patient’s health care plan. Participates in all admission decisions, and monitors patient outcomes
Assists with direct patient care therapy responsibilities during high flow work times
May be required to work during inclement weather and other staffing emergencies
Provides an environment conducive to safety for patients, visitors, and staff. Assesses the risks for safety and implements appropriate precautions. Complies with appropriate and approved safety and Infection Prevention standards
Performs other duties as assigned to support overall effectiveness of the organization
Qualification
Required
Three years' experience in a hospital therapy management position
Current license as Physical Therapist, Speech Language Pathologist, or Occupational Therapist
Current AHA/ARC BLS certification
Must maintain acceptable driving record, current driver's license, and insurability
Knowledge of and adherence to current therapy theory and practice and infection prevention standards
Knowledge of accreditation standards to ensure adherence to all standards set forth by state and accrediting agencies of TJC and CMS
Knowledge of clinical operations and procedures
Demonstrates critical thinking skills
Demonstrates an understanding of treatment costs and financial support as they relate to quality and efficiency
Demonstrates general computer skills including data entry, word processing, email, and records management
Effective organizational and time management skills
Effective written and verbal communication skills
Ability to prioritize, meet deadlines, and complete complex tasks
Ability to maintain quality, safety, and/or infection prevention standards
Ability to work independently
Ability to maintain proper levels of confidentiality
Ability to work closely and professionally with others at all levels of the organization
A significant amount of standing, walking, bending, reaching, lifting, pushing, and pulling, often for prolonged periods of time
Both gross and precise motor functions
Lifting/exerting of up to 25 lbs
Possible exposure to bodily fluids
Visual acuity required for patient assessment and documentation of care
Acute hearing required for accurate patient assessment
Sufficient manual dexterity to operate equipment and computer keyboard
Close vision and the ability to adjust focus
Preferred
Masters' degree or working towards completion
